2016-08-31 22:31 GMT+02:00 Christian Heimes <christian at python.org>: > https://bugs.python.org/issue27744 > Add AF_ALG (Linux Kernel crypto) to socket module This patch adds a new socket.sendmsg_afalg() method on Linux. "afalg" comes from AF_ALG which means "Address Family Algorithm". It's documented as "af_alg: User-space algorithm interface" in crypto/af_alg.c. IHMO the method should be just "sendmsg_alg()", beacuse "afalg" is redundant. The AF_ prefix is only used to workaround a C limitation: there is no namespace in the language, all symbols are in one single giant namespace. I don't expect that a platform will add a new sendmsg_alg() C function. If it's the case, we will see how to handle the name conflict ;-) Victor
